FAQS on f4 36

Q: What is an F4 36 round head bolt with a square neck used for?

A: The F4 36 round head bolt with a square neck is designed for securing materials in outdoor settings. Its square neck prevents rotation during installation, and it pairs with a 1/4 inch washer for added stability.

Q: Can a 1/4 inch washer be used with outdoor coach bolts?

A: Yes, a 1/4 inch washer is compatible with outdoor coach bolts. It helps distribute load pressure and prevents damage to surfaces, making it ideal for heavy-duty applications.

Q: Are outdoor coach bolts resistant to weather conditions?

A: Outdoor coach bolts are typically galvanized or coated for weather resistance. They withstand rust and corrosion, making them suitable for decks, fences, and garden structures.

Q: How do I install a round head bolt with a square neck?

A: Insert the square neck into a pre-drilled hole to prevent spinning. Tighten the nut using a wrench while holding the bolt head in place, ensuring a secure fit with the washer.

Q: What materials are outdoor coach bolts made from?

A: Outdoor coach bolts are commonly made from stainless steel or galvanized steel. These materials provide durability and corrosion resistance for long-term outdoor use.
